Many 2018 YA fantasy novels had strong female protagonists. For example, in 'Children of Blood and Bone', Zélie is a determined and powerful character. Another characteristic was the richly detailed worlds. In 'Ash Princess', the conquered kingdom is vividly described. Also, the exploration of complex themes like power and identity was common.

The YA aspect means that the characters are often on a journey of self - discovery, and the romance is part of that. They might be learning about their powers or their place in the world while falling in love. The fantasy elements can add a sense of danger and adventure to the romance. For instance, in 'Red Queen', Mare has to deal with her new - found powers and the political intrigue, all while having a budding romance with Cal. And the language used is usually more accessible compared to some more complex adult fantasy romances.

Typically, YA fantasy adventure novels often have a young protagonist. For example, in 'Percy Jackson', Percy is a teenager. They usually involve some sort of magical or supernatural elements like in 'A Court of Thorns and Roses' with its faerie magic. And there are always challenges or quests to overcome, such as Katniss' fight for survival in 'The Hunger Games' arena.
